The time period between the Old Testament and the New was called the "silent years" because the Jewish people were waiting to hear from God. Then we see in Isaiah when Jesus speaks to the people that JESUS is the end of silence and because of his coming, the celebrating can begin. Jesus is God with us. It is easy to assume that when God appears silent, he is inactive, but really, God may be preparing more than you could ever imagine.
